In other personal injury news a multiple car collision on I-35 near Ellsworth closed all lanes, both north and south. The Register reported the closing affected travel between exits 128 to 133. KCCI has video and a story, just follow the link. The KCCI story has a better description including that a UPS semi truck rear ended a car; another car spun sideways and ended up underneath a tanker truck. That car ended up without a top. The interstate road system is a different accident milieu than is the state highway system; in that the higher speeds result in many different more severe collisions.

An additional report on the Bellevue, Iowa parade horse stampede indicates a second person has died. The decedent was 82-years-old and a passenger on the wagon. It's going to be interesting to see how this community reacts to this incident and how other Iowa towns will deal with regulating parades and spectator at parades. It will be interesting to see if the reaction is like the county refusing participation in Ragbrai because of the lawsuit filed by a window whose husband died after his bike tire stuck in a rural road rut causing him to crash.
Roxanne Conlin faces a race for Governor and another to hold onto her share of the $75 million in fees from the Microsoft case. Seems there's a dispute with someone over their being paid a portion of this sizeable war chest. The article says she split some of the fees with two Minnesota attorneys; no Iowa law firm is mentioned as having been included in any fee split. How does someone not include Iowa lawyers and then seek political contributions from lawyers? It'll be interesting to see how well the fundraising goes with Iowa lawyers.

A newspaper delivery person discovered a car crash in the westbound lane of 7400 block of Bluff Drive in northern Polk County. This is a single vehicle car crash that has yet to be explained. Eighteen year-old Tim Hartnett of Bondurant was killed. The news carrier discovered him around 4:17 a.m.
